Maharashtra
Maharashtra, a western Indian state, is known for its diverse topography and agricultural produce. The state's varied climate, ranging from coastal plains to mountainous regions, supports a wide range of crops. Maharashtra is a significant producer of sugarcane, which is used to make sugar and jaggery. The state's coastal regions are ideal for cultivating rice, while the interior regions are suitable for growing cotton, pulses, and oilseeds. Maharashtra is also renowned for its production of heirloom groundnuts, khapli atta (emmer wheat flour), and various millets, which are integral to the local diet. Additionally, the state is famous for A2 free-grazed Gir Cow Ghee, prepared using the traditional bilona method, which is highly valued for its nutritional benefits. Mangoes, considered one of Maharashtra's most prized agricultural commodities, are also widely cultivated. The state's traditional agricultural practices, often involving intercropping and organic farming, have helped preserve its natural resources and biodiversity.

There is a difference between Wood-Pressed and Cold-Pressed oils. While the former is exclusively extracted using wooden pestles, the latter refers to a broad range of extraction mechanisms that produce a quality yield at low temperatures.
Yes, Wood Pressed Groundnut Oil has a high smoke point, which makes it suitable for high-temperature cooking like frying and sautéing. It does not break down into harmful compounds at high temperatures like refined oils.
Wood-pressed oil retains most of its natural nutrients and antioxidants, whereas refined oil loses most of its nutrients during the refining process. Wood-pressed oil is chemical-free and does not contain any harmful additives or chemicals, whereas refined oil may contain chemical solvents and additives.
